688IT编程网

688IT编程网是一个知识领域值得信赖的科普知识平台

字符串

论C语言程序设计中数组的定义与使用

2024-07-28 19:42:44

论C语言程序设计中数组的定义与使用作者:李红霞来源:《电脑知识与技术》2018年第29期        摘要:通过研究斐波那契数列等在实际中的应用,分析如何运用一维数组、二维数组及字符数组解决C语言在批量处理数据过程中存在的不便之处,对学习和应用C语言具有一定的借鉴意义。        关键词:C语言;程序设计;数组&...

C语言字符数组和字符串

2024-07-28 19:39:11

C语言字符数组和字符串C语言字符数组和字符串C语言对操作系统和系统使用程序以及需要对硬件进行操作的场合,用C语言明显优于其它高级语言,许多大型应用软件都是语言编写的。那么大家知道C语言字符数组和字符串是什么呢?下面一起来看看!用来存放字符的数组称为字符数组,例如:char a[10]; //一维字符数组char b[5][10]; //二维字符数组char c[20]={'c', ' ', 'p'...

C语言中字符串的几种定义方式

2024-07-28 19:32:02

C语言中字符串的几种定义方式第1种:[cpp] view plain copy1.char a[5]="hello";  第2种:c++中字符串数组怎么定义[cpp] view plain copy1.char a[]="hello";  第3种:[cpp] view plain copy1.char* a="hello";  第4种:[...

计算机C++实现任意长整数的四则运算

2024-07-28 19:13:52

计算机C++实现任意长整数的四则运算一、什么是任意长整数 任意长整数,也称作大整数或无限长整数,可以表示出任意长度的整数,是由多个整数构成的有限序列。它的最大特征是其位数不受限制,可以用来表示任意大小的整数。二、任意长整数四则运算 1、四则运算 任意长整数四则运算是指对任意长整数进行加、减、乘、除四种基本运算的操作。2、C++实现任意长整数的四则运算 字符串截取前四位(1)首先要明确,任意长整数是...

Java-数据字符串进行四舍五入

2024-07-28 19:12:44

Java-数据字符串进⾏四舍五⼊/*** 对数字字符串不四舍五⼊处理** @param str  处理参数* @param scale 保留⼩数位数* @return返回值*/public class RoundNoOfUtil {public static String RoundNoOf(String str, int scale) {try {// 输⼊精度⼩于0则抛出异常字符串...

SV中的数据类型

2024-07-28 19:10:05

SV中的数据类型Verilog-1995中规定的数据类型有:变量(reg), 线⽹(wire), 32位有符号数(integer), 64位⽆符号数(time), 浮点数(real)。SV扩展了reg类型为logic,除了reg类型的功能外,可以⽤在连续赋值,门单元和模块所驱动。但是不能⽤在双向总线建模,不能有多点驱动。其他数据类型:⽆符号双状态  bit,有符号双状态32位 ...

ipv4加掩码的正则表达式 -回复

2024-07-28 19:06:12

ipv4加掩码的正则表达式 -回复IPv4加掩码的正则表达式是一种用于匹配IPv4地址及其对应的子网掩码的模式。在计算机网络中,IPv4地址是由32位二进制数字组成,通常表示为四个8位的十进制数,每个数之间用点分隔。子网掩码也是一个32位的二进制数字,用于确定网络地址和主机地址的分界线。使用正则表达式可以有效地判断一个字符串是否符合IPv4加掩码的格式要求。首先,我们需要了解正则表达式是什么。正则...

第十届CATICS网络赛2D高难度前面四题

2024-07-28 19:03:32

第十届CATICS网络赛2D高难度前面四题1. 题目一:折纸游戏题目描述:给定一张方形的纸,通过多次对折将纸分割成想要的图案。现在,你需要编写一个程序,根据给定的折叠操作,计算最终图案的形状以及每个部分的面积。思路:可以通过模拟折纸的过程来解决这个问题。首先,将一张方形的纸初始情况视为一个整体,即一个区域。然后,根据每次的折叠操作,更新区域形状和面积。最后,输出最终图案的形状,以及每个部分的面积。...

python中格式化输出的4种方法

2024-07-28 19:01:55

python中格式化输出的4种⽅法Python格式化字符串的4种⽅式Python格式化字符串的4种⽅式,本⽂有错还请评论哦,转发请说明出处哦!谢谢!⼀:%号%号格式化字符串的⽅式从Python诞⽣之初就已经存在,时⾄今⽇,python官⽅也并未弃⽤%号,但也并不推荐这种格式化⽅式。1、格式的字符串(即%s)与被格式化的字符串(即传⼊的值)必须按照位置⼀⼀对应ps:当需格式化的字符串过多时,位置极容...

swift4字符串截取

2024-07-28 18:53:13

swift4字符串截取截取某字符串的前10个字符串let sub1 = str.prefix(10)截取某字符串的后10个字符串let str1 = str.suffix(10)也可以换种写法let index2 = str.dIndex, offsetBy: -10)let sub4 = str[index2..&dIndex]截取某字符串的第3个字符到...

取字符串的前几位函数

2024-07-28 18:39:39

取字符串的前几位函数要取字符串的前几位,可以使用字符串切片操作。切片操作的语法是通过索引来指定起始位置和结束位置,用冒号分隔。下面是使用切片操作取字符串前几位的示例代码:```pythondef get_first_n_chars(string, n):字符串截取前四位return string[:n]```这个函数接受两个参数:一个字符串和一个整数n,返回字符串的前n个字符。示例用法:```py...

java的concat方法

2024-07-28 18:36:18

java的concat方法【实用版4篇】目录(篇1)1.Java 中的 String 类  2.String 类的 concat 方法  3.使用 concat 方法的注意事项  4.示例代码正文(篇1)在 Java 编程语言中,字符串操作是非常常见的。Java 中的 String 类提供了许多方法来处理字符串,其中就包括了 concat 方法。String 类的 c...

c++string的常用方法及其功能

2024-07-28 18:33:31

c++string的常用方法及其功能    C++中的string类是一个非常常用的字符串处理类,它提供了许多常用的方法用于字符串的操作。本文将介绍一些常用的C++ string方法及其功能:    1. length()方法:返回字符串的长度。    2. size()方法:返回字符串的长度,与length()方法作用相同。 ...

Redis数据结构详解

2024-07-28 18:31:38

Redis数据结构详解Redis是一个开源的、高性能的key-value存储系统,广泛应用于缓存、消息队列和实时数据分析等场景。Redis支持丰富的数据结构,包括字符串、哈希表、列表、集合和有序集合。本文将详细介绍Redis的各种数据结构及其使用场景。一、字符串(String)字符串是Redis最基本的数据结构,它最大支持512MB的长度。Redis的字符串类型既可以当作简单key-value存储...

ognl表达式对符号的转化

2024-07-28 18:31:14

ognl表达式对符号的转化在 OGNL(Object-Graph Navigation Language)中,可以使用一些内置函数来对符号进行转化。下面是一些常见的符号转化函数:1. toUpperCase():将字符串转换为大写形式。  ```java  #UpperCase()字符串截取替换  ```2. toLowerCase():将...

Stata函数大全

2024-07-28 18:30:17

Stata函数大全一、数值型函数abs(x) 绝对值abs(-9)=9comb(n,k) 从n中取k个的组合comb(10,2)=45exp(x) 指数exp(0)=1fill() 自动填充数据int(x) 取整int(5、6) = 5, int(-5、2) = -5、ln(x) 对数ln(1)=0log10(x) 以10为底的对数log10(1000)=3mod(x,y) = x - y*int...

使用MySQL进行正则表达式匹配

2024-07-28 18:13:56

使用MySQL进行正则表达式匹配MySQL是一种功能强大的关系型数据库管理系统,它提供了许多强大的功能来帮助用户对数据进行操作和分析。其中之一就是正则表达式的匹配功能。正则表达式是一种通过模式匹配来搜索、替换和截取字符串的方法,它可以在很多场景中发挥作用,包括数据清洗、数据提取、数据验证等。正则表达式的基本语法包括一些特殊的字符和操作符,用于描述和匹配目标字符串的模式。在MySQL中,可以使用正则...

stringhelper用法

2024-07-28 18:12:32

stringhelper用法首先,让我们来了解一下[stringhelper的用法]。Stringhelper是一个在编程中经常使用的工具,它提供了一些用于处理字符串的常见操作和函数。无论是在字符串的连接、截取、替换,还是在字符串的查询、比较、分割等方面,stringhelper都能提供便捷的解决方案。在接下来的文章中,我将一步一步地展示如何使用stringhelper来完成一些常见的字符串操作。...

lua 文本用法

2024-07-28 18:12:10

lua 文本用法Lua 是一种轻量级的脚本语言,常用于嵌入到应用程序中。在 Lua 中,文本处理通常涉及字符串操作。以下是一些常用的 Lua 文本用法:1、字符串连接:使用 .. 运算符可以将两个字符串连接起来。lualocal str1 = "Hello"  local str2 = "World"  local result = str1 .. " " .. str2&nb...

如何处理代码中的字符串操作错误

2024-07-28 18:11:00

如何处理代码中的字符串操作错误在代码中进行字符串操作时,常会遇到错误。为了处理这些错误,首先需要理解字符串操作的基本概念和常见错误。然后可以采取一些技巧和方法来避免或解决这些错误,从而提高代码的质量和可靠性。一、字符串操作的基本概念和常见错误1.字符串操作:在编程中,字符串是一种常见的数据类型,用于保存和处理文本信息。字符串操作包括字符串的创建、连接、截取、查、替换等。2.常见错误:在字符串操作...

excel的substitute函数

2024-07-28 18:08:26

excel的substitute函数    Excel的substitute函数是一种用于替换文本中的字符串的函数,它可以有效地解决大量数据中重复及复杂替换字符串需求。    Excel中提供了多种替换文本的方法,其中substitute函数可以帮助用户简单快捷地完成复杂替换任务,尤其是在处理大量数据,或者是需要反复进行替换文本操作时,就非常有用。 ...

mysql函数的使用

2024-07-28 18:08:02

mysql函数的使用MySQL是一种开源的关系型数据库管理系统,它支持多种函数用于查询、操作和处理数据。MySQL内置了大量的函数,包括数值、字符串、日期和时间等类型的函数。本文将介绍MySQL中一些常用的函数及其用法,以帮助读者更好地使用MySQL进行数据处理和分析。1.数值函数MySQL提供了许多数值函数,如求绝对值、四舍五入、取整等。其中比较常用的数值函数有:-ABS(:用于返回一个数的绝对...

Shell脚本编写的高级技巧使用正则表达式和模式匹配进行字符串处理

2024-07-28 18:02:12

Shell脚本编写的高级技巧使用正则表达式和模式匹配进行字符串处理Shell脚本编写的高级技巧:使用正则表达式和模式匹配进行字符串处理正文:Shell脚本是一种强大的编程语言,它可以用于自动化任务和处理大量的文本数据。在Shell脚本编写中,使用正则表达式和模式匹配是一种非常有用的技巧,可以帮助我们更高效地进行字符串处理。本文将介绍一些Shell脚本编写的高级技巧,重点是如何使用正则表达式和模式匹...

字符串加减 方法

2024-07-28 17:55:06

字符串加减 方法一、引言字符串截取替换在.NET框架中,字符串操作是一种常见的任务,包括字符串的连接、截取、替换、分割等。在许多情况下,我们还需要对字符串进行加减操作,例如将字符串中的某些字符或子串提取出来进行加减运算。本文将介绍.NET框架中常用的字符串加减方法,以及如何根据具体需求选择合适的方法。二、字符串加减方法1. 字符串连接:在.NET中,可以使用"+"运算符或String.Co...

前端字符串替换某一字符的方法

2024-07-28 17:32:06

前端字符串替换某一字符的方法    在前端开发中,经常会遇到需要替换字符串中特定字符的情况。这可能是因为我们需要修改用户输入的数据,或者是为了格式化输出的目的。无论是哪种情况,我们都需要一种有效的方法来实现字符串替换。    在JavaScript中,我们可以使用`replace`方法来实现字符串替换。这个方法接受两个参数,第一个参数是要替换的字符或者正则表...

js中字符串的替换

2024-07-28 17:30:25

js中字符串的替换place('需要替换的字符串','新字符串')常规替换只替换第⼀次匹配的字符字符串截取替换⽐如:const str = 'yyyy-MM-dd-hh-mm-ss'// 结果:yyyy/MM-dd-hh-mm-ssconsole.place('-', '/'))place(/需要替换的字符串/g,'新字符串')正则替换可替换全部匹配的字...

Java字符串替换函数replace()用法解析

2024-07-28 17:28:34

Java字符串替换函数replace()⽤法解析字符串截取替换这篇⽂章主要介绍了Java字符串替换函数replace()⽤法解析,⽂中通过⽰例代码介绍的⾮常详细,对⼤家的学习或者⼯作具有⼀定的参考学习价值,需要的朋友可以参考下replace(char oldChar, char newChar)返回⼀个新的字符串,它是通过⽤ newChar 替换此字符串中出现的所有 oldChar ⽽⽣成的代码如...

string replace 高级用法

2024-07-28 17:28:22

string replace 高级用法除了基本的字符串替换操作,字符串的替换还有一些高级用法,包括使用正则表达式替换、替换指定位置的字符、替换特定模式下的字符等。下面是一些常见的高级字符串替换用法:1. 使用正则表达式替换:可以使用正则表达式模式来匹配需要替换的字符串,并进行相应的替换操作。例如,可以使用正则表达式将字符串中的所有数字替换为"#":字符串截取替换```pythonimport re...

字符串替换——精选推荐

2024-07-28 17:28:11

字符串替换字符串替换C++ string 中有⾃带的replace替换函数,其替换⽅式有以下⼏种:()这⼏种⽅式都是只能针对某⼀个⽬标进⾏替换,不能对字符串中出现多次⽬标的情形进⾏全部替换。下⾯我们给出对字符串中所有⽬标进⾏替换的程序。⼀、两种基本的全部替换⽅式⽐如给定⼀⽬标字符串(以下参考⾃):12212我们将其中的“12”替换为“21”,有两种替换⽅式,分别为:1)进⾏distinct替换,即...

c++string替换指定字符串及替换所有子串

2024-07-28 17:27:16

c++string替换指定字符串及替换所有⼦串替换单个字符串string fnd = "dataset";string rep = "labels";string buf = "d:/data/dataset/ii.jpg";buf = place(buf.find(fnd), fnd.length(), rep);替换所有⼦串/*函数说明:对字符串中所有指定的⼦串进⾏替换参数:str...

最新文章